A 2008 Sea Ray 240 Sundeck with only 148 hours is like finding a pickup truck that's barely left the driveway - exceptionally low use for its age. For context, many similar boats from that year show 300 or 400 hours and are still considered "low-hour". So at 148 hours, you're looking at a vessel that's been lightly used, averaging under 10 hours per season. The fact that it was shrink wrapped and winterized every year is a huge green flag. That kind of care acts like putting the boat in a time capsule each offseason -- protecting upholstery from UV damage, preventing moisture intrusion, and keeping the engine and plumbing systems from freeze damage. Boats that are stored covered or under protection tend to retain a cleaner gelcoat, glossier finishes, and better-preserved interiors compared to those left exposed. It also suggests a conscientious owner who followed routine maintenance rather than letting things slide.

Overview

The Sea Ray 240 Sundeck is designed to accommodate family outings and social gatherings on the water with ease. This model incorporates continuous improvements within its class, aiming to stand out through spaciousness, comfort, and thoughtful features that enhance the boating experience.

Exterior Design and Cockpit Features

The cockpit area impresses with its generous space, facilitating easy entertainment for groups. Storage is abundant, featuring two in-deck compartments, gunnel storage on both port and starboard sides, and under-seat storage, allowing ample room for essentials during a day on the water. The helm console includes additional storage, a master stereo control, a 12-volt courtesy outlet, and MP3 player connections. Seating is arranged in a comfortable L-shape, upholstered in Alnova and Morburn marine-grade vinyl with mildew and UV protection, accented by a custom gray Sea Ray logo. A notable design element is the pull-out cup holder that seamlessly converts back into the seat cushion, a practical feature especially for families with children. Below the seating, there is dedicated storage for a 25-quart cooler, angled for easy access. The cockpit flooring is covered with marine-grade Syntec carpet, cut and bound in-house, complementing the upholstery. An aft-facing lounger with foam-padded cap rails offers comfort and versatility, easily converting to a forward-facing position. Stainless-steel grab handles and Sony marine-grade speakers are integrated for safety and entertainment.

Head Compartment and Sun Deck

The head compartment, though compact, provides an optional enclosed toilet and is finished with upscale touches such as beige and gray ultra-leather upholstery and a wood-veneered storage compartment on the forward wall. Some users may prefer to use this space for storage instead of as a restroom. Leading to the sun deck, a removable seat cushion reveals a non-skid surface, while an outward-opening, gasketed transom hatch helps reduce noise. The sun deck area includes a fresh-water shower for rinsing off, a Sony stereo remote for convenient audio control, and a covered three-step ladder on the swim platform that doubles as a tanning area when not in use. Beneath the spacious sun pad is self-draining wet storage secured by stainless-steel gas-assisted struts, providing additional space for swim gear.

Bow Area and Additional Features

The bow area offers versatile seating with forward and aft-facing options that convert into a large sun pad. Sea Ray expanded this space to a width of 47 inches, creating a roomy and comfortable environment. Fully forward, a four-step beach re-boarding ladder is installed, accompanied by extra storage beneath the seat cushions and integrated Sony speakers. Two armrests enhance the luxurious feel of the bow. Optional bow and cockpit tables add convenience for meals and snacks, with dedicated storage beneath the helm console. For sun protection, the optional Sunbrella BEMEDE with stainless-steel support, quick connector, and mount is a practical addition, particularly appreciated for extended time on the water.

The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 2008 Sea Ray 240 Sundeck offers a great blend of performance, comfort, and style, making it a popular choice for day boating and watersports. Here are some pros and cons to consider:

Pros

Spacious Layout: The 240 Sundeck features a large open deck area with plenty of seating, ideal for entertaining family and friends.

Powerful Performance: Equipped with a reliable engine, it delivers smooth acceleration and good handling on the water.

Quality Build: Sea Ray is known for solid construction and durable materials, ensuring longevity and safety.

Versatile Use: Suitable for cruising, tubing, wakeboarding, and fishing, offering a multi-purpose boating experience.

Comfort Features: Includes amenities like a sun deck, swim platform, and optional Bimini top for shade.

Cons

Limited Storage: While seating is ample, storage space can be somewhat limited for longer outings or carrying a lot of gear.

Fuel Consumption: The powerful engine, while offering good performance, can be less fuel-efficient compared to smaller boats.

Age Considerations: Being a 2008 model, some components may require maintenance or upgrades depending on prior use and upkeep.

No Cabin: This model does not have a cabin or overnight accommodations, limiting its use to day trips only.
